
According to rental site Zumper, median rents for a one bedroom in Logan Square are hovering around $1,780, compared to a $1,445 one-bedroom median for Philadelphia as a whole.
So how does the low-end pricing on a Logan Square rental look these days — and what might you get for the price?
We took a look at local listings for studios and one-bedroom apartments from Zumper and Apartment Guide to find out what price-conscious apartment seekers can expect to find in the neighborhood, which, according to Walk Score ratings, is a "walker's paradise," is easy to get around on a bicycle and is a haven for transit riders.
